Originally Posted by 2doorfury
how would this work?? wouldnt you need some kind of special fitting to push in the schreador valve?? ive been wondering if you could run a fuel pressure gauge off the test port..
There is a plastic cap that screws onto the fuel rail over the schrader valve. I believe it's threaded to -4AN, at least it was on my Z28. The schrader valve inside can be removed easily so you can get a pressure reading.
